- IHUProject Manager and Genomic/Bioinformatics Analyst – IHU Marseille & AUL CollaborationRESEARCHMarch 2023 - December 2023 (9 months)Marseille, FranceI led the project Emerging Mycobacterium bovis in Lebanon: a snapshot based on whole-genome sequencing, a collaboration between IHU Méditerranée Infection (Marseille) and the American University of Lebanon.Project Management: Coordinated teams, planned research milestones, and supervised scientific activities.Bioinformatics Analysis: Conducted comprehensive genomic analysis of over 50 clinical Mycobacterium bovis strains, including genetic typing, antibiotic resistance gene identification, and phylogenetic tree construction.Environmental Studies: Investigated the Mycobacterium tuberculosis complex (MTBC) in environmental samples from closed slaughterhouses to detect pathogens in non-clinical contexts.This project advanced the understanding of Mycobacterium bovis epidemiology in Lebanon and contributed to public health through cutting-edge genomic research and interdisciplinary collaboration.Article :https://www.biorxiv.org/content/10.1101/2024.01.18.576209v1
- IHUProject Manager – CRISPR-Based Detection and Typing of Mycobacterium tuberculosis ComplexRESEARCHJanuary 2022 - December 2022 (11 months)Marseille, FranceI led the project CRISPR-Based Detection, Identification, and Typing of Mycobacterium tuberculosis Complex Lineages, focusing on developing a novel CRISPR-based system for detecting and typing Mycobacterium tuberculosis in clinical and environmental samples.Project Management: Supervised the project’s workflow, coordinated cross-disciplinary teams, and ensured timely progress.CRISPR System Development: Designed a diagnostic assay using the CRISPR-csm4 gene, identified through the whole-genome sequencing of 3,156 mycobacterial genomes.Validation and Implementation:Developed and validated the assay on 20 clinical M. tuberculosis complex (MTC) strains and 5 nontuberculous mycobacteria, achieving 100% specificity for MTC.Tested the system on 65 clinical samples (25 GeneXpert-positive, 40 GeneXpert-negative), confirming accurate detection and identification of M. tuberculosis lineages, including the Beijing lineage.Clinical Application: Demonstrated that the CRISPR-csm4-MTB assay can complement current diagnostic tools in clinical microbiology laboratories by increasing specificity in identifying MTC pathogens responsible for tuberculosis.This project underscores the potential of CRISPR-based approaches for precise and rapid diagnostics in both clinical and environmental settings.articles:https://journals.asm.org/doi/10.1128/spectrum.02717-22https://www.sciencedirect.com/science/article/pii/S2052297521001037?via%3Dihub
